Investigating allegations of wrongdoing against health care workers is one of the services of the Unlicensed Health Care Personnel Oversight program.
Staff members receive and review reports from health care facilities concerning abuse and neglect of residents, misappropriation of property, fraud and diversion of drugs. They list pending investigations and substantiated findings on North Carolina's Health Care Personnel Registry and Nurse Aide I Registry.
Health care employers use the registry (available on the Web or by telephone) in the hiring process of unlicensed health care workers.
This service protects North Carolina's general population.
